Flower Structure
Description of Flower Components πΈ
The Madagascar Jasmine boasts stunning flowers with waxy, tubular petals that are typically white. Their delightful fragrance is a magnet for pollinators, making them a key player in the ecosystem.
Green, leaf-like sepals protect the flower bud, ensuring it remains safe until it's ready to bloom. Within the flower, the stamens serve as the male reproductive parts, diligently producing pollen, while the pistils act as the female counterparts, ready to receive pollen for fertilization.
Role in Pollination π
The unique tubular shape of the Madagascar Jasmine flowers is designed for cross-pollination. This structure allows specific pollinator species easy access, enhancing the transfer of pollen between flowers.
While the plant primarily relies on cross-pollination, it can also self-pollinate under certain conditions. This adaptability ensures that even in less-than-ideal circumstances, the plant can still reproduce effectively.

Pollination Process
Cross-Pollination πΌ
Madagascar Jasmine thrives on the help of external pollinators for successful reproduction. This reliance on cross-pollination not only enhances the plant's reproductive success but also boosts genetic diversity, which is crucial for resilience against diseases and environmental changes.
Primary Pollinators π
Several key players contribute to the pollination of Madagascar Jasmine:
- Bees: These busy insects are drawn in by the flower's fragrance, collecting pollen as they forage.
- Butterflies: Their attraction to both color and scent makes them effective pollinators, aiding in pollen transfer.
- Moths: Active at night, these nocturnal pollinators are lured by the plant's strong fragrance.
- Hummingbirds: These vibrant birds visit for nectar and play a vital role in transferring pollen between flowers.
Attraction Mechanisms π―
The Madagascar Jasmine employs various strategies to attract its pollinators.
- Fragrance: The strong scent of the flowers acts like a beacon, drawing in a variety of pollinator species.
- Flower Clusters: By blooming in groups, the plant enhances its visibility and accessibility, making it easier for pollinators to find and visit multiple flowers at once.

Hand Pollination Techniques
Hand pollination can be a rewarding way to ensure your Madagascar Jasmine thrives. Hereβs a straightforward guide to help you through the process.
Step 1: Identifying Male and Female Flower Parts πΈ
Start by examining the flower closely. Locate the stamens, which are the male parts, and the pistils, the female components.
Step 2: Collecting Pollen π§Ή
Next, gather your tools. Use a small brush or a cotton swab to gently collect pollen from the stamens. This step is crucial for successful pollination.
Step 3: Transferring Pollen π
Now, itβs time to transfer the pollen. Carefully apply the collected pollen to the stigma of the pistil, ensuring good contact for fertilization.
Step 4: Ensuring Successful Fertilization β
Finally, keep an eye on the flower. Monitor for seed pod development, which indicates that your hand pollination was successful.

Supporting Pollinators
πΌ Creating a Pollinator-Friendly Environment
To attract a variety of pollinators to your Madagascar Jasmine, start by planting native flora. Native plants are well-adapted to local conditions and provide essential resources for pollinators.
Minimizing pesticide use is crucial for protecting pollinator health. Chemicals can harm these vital creatures, so opt for organic methods whenever possible.
πΏ Companion Plants
Consider adding companion plants like lavender or bee balm nearby. These nectar-rich flowers not only enhance your garden's beauty but also draw in beneficial pollinators.

Pollination Challenges
Common Obstacles π
Pollination can be hindered by various environmental factors. Temperature and humidity fluctuations can significantly affect pollinator activity, making it challenging for them to thrive.
Urban areas often face a lack of natural pollinators. The concrete jungle can limit the diversity and number of these essential creatures, impacting plant reproduction.
Solutions πΌ
To support pollinators, consider providing supplemental food sources. Planting a variety of nectar-rich flowers can attract a wider range of pollinators.
Creating habitats that encourage pollinator presence is also vital. Bee hotels and butterfly gardens can offer safe spaces for these important species to thrive.
Timing your plant care activities is crucial. Avoid disrupting pollinator activity during their peak hours to ensure they can do their essential work without interference.
